how to make Southwest Chicken Salad

Ingredients:

  • Grilled chicken
  • Black beans
  • Sweet corn
  • Romaine lettuce
  • Avocado
  • Cherry tomatoes
  • Smoky chipotle-lime dressing

Directions:

  1. Grill the chicken until cooked through and slice it.
  2. In a large bowl, combine black beans, sweet corn, chopped romaine, diced avocado, and halved cherry tomatoes.
  3. Add the sliced grilled chicken on top.
  4. Drizzle with smoky chipotle-lime dressing.
  5. Toss gently to combine and serve immediately.

how to store Southwest Chicken Salad

If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ge. It is best to eat the salad within 1-2 days. Keep the dressing separate to prevent the salad from getting soggy.

FAQs

Q: Can I use canned beans?
A: Yes, canned black beans work great. Just rinse and drain them before using.

Q: Is this salad gluten-free?
A: Yes, all the ingredients are gluten-free. Just check the dressing for any hidden gluten.

Q: Can I make the salad ahead of time?
A: You can prepare the ingredients in advance, but it’s best to mix them just before serving to keep everything fresh.

Southwest Chicken Salad

A flavorful and colorful dish combining grilled chicken, beans, corn, and fresh veggies, topped with a smoky chipotle-lime dressing. Perfect for lunch, dinner, or as a filling for wraps or tacos.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Dinner, Lunch, Salad
Cuisine Mexican, Southwestern
Servings 4 servings
Calories 450 kcal

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 2 pieces Grilled chicken Cooked and sliced
  • 1 can Black beans Rinsed and drained
  • 1 cup Sweet corn Fresh or canned
  • 4 cups Romaine lettuce Chopped
  • 1 piece Avocado Diced
  • 1 cup Cherry tomatoes Halved

Dressing

  • 1/4 cup Smoky chipotle-lime dressing Store-bought or homemade

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Grill the chicken until cooked through, then slice it.
  • In a large bowl, combine black beans, sweet corn, chopped romaine, diced avocado, and halved cherry tomatoes.
  • Add the sliced grilled chicken on top.
  • Drizzle with smoky chipotle-lime dressing.
  • Toss gently to combine and serve immediately.
